English Senior Amateur Championship
Closer to home, the English Senior Amateur Championship took place at Market Rasen Golf Club, from the 28th-2nd July, with a number of WOTT members taking part.  Fiona Edmond of Aldeburgh Golf Club, lifted the Wendy Taylor Trophy, after a tight match, which she won with a birdie on the 19th hole, against Jane Southcombe of Broadstone Golf Club, watch Fionas interview after receiving the trophy HERE.

Congratulations to Sheree Dove-Wilde, from Camberley Heath and WOTT member who lifted the over 60’s, Ann Howard Trophy.

Helen Holm Scottish Women’s Open Championship
The re-scheduled Helen Holm Scottish Open Championship was held this week at Royal Troon, Portland Course, won by Australian, Kirsten Rudgeley, final scores HERE

WOTT at High Post

Monday 28th June, saw 12 WOTT members have a fun 4 ball competition at High Post, where we received an extremely warm welcome from the Ladies Captain, Linda Scrace and the Club house Team.

Congratulations to the winning team, Heather Kitson, Jan Gilkes, Nicola Raper and Jane Ioakimides with 85 points.
